## Break-glass: Lanternfish autocomplete index

New here? Read this before touching prod. The Lanternfish autocomplete index occasionally grinds to a crawl when the suggestion shards get hot. Normal fix: let the rebalancer catch up. If queries time out for 15+ minutes, break glass: log into the Wrenport admin node and trigger a manual shard rebuild. The break-glass account unlocks with the passphrase below.

strongbox words: druvan-lamys-eliius-jorax-istox-soreth-ulays-gilix-ralix-oliiel-norwyn-casvan-praius

Handover for Friday: Tomas from our infrastructure team is visiting the Kestrel Point data centre to inspect our cage on Row 7. Reception should log him in, issue a visitor lanyard, and walk him to the mantrap — he can't go unescorted. He'll need the cage keypad code before he goes through; please give him the code listed below.

badge for tahog-kagaf: bdg-KV-0

## Spooler Onboarding

Printjack is our printer-spooler microservice. Clone the repo, run `make bootstrap`, then start the dev stack with `printjack up`. Jobs route through the Quillbus broker; retries are automatic. To submit test jobs against the staging broker, authenticate with the key below.

app token of kagap-tafog = vxb7-1L6kA2y